With a simple structure and reduced dimensions, the design of the Girafa chair reduces matter and shape to the maximum, valuing them. The designers, when developing several projects in Salvador, were inspired by Alvar Aalto and the furniture for the Paimio sanatorium, built in Finland in the 1930s, for the creation of this chair. Its adaptation to the Bahian soil replaced the plywood by Brazilian solid wood. Girafa soon unfolded on benches, tables, bar stools and embroiderers, based on the countless prototypes created at Marcenaria Baraúna.
